The Australian Open has been dubbed the 'Happy Slam', and Aryna Sabalenka's outfit suits the tournament's cheerful, positive vibe.
The outfits worn by all top WTA and ATP players at Grand Slams always receive attention, but that is especially true of Sabalenka, who has a love for fashion that she regularly speaks about.
That passion includes off-court outfits, with the four-time Grand Slam champion loving opportunities to get dressed up when she is not playing, considering it relaxing and a chance to experience feeling different.
However, Sabalenka also cares about what she wears on the court. That places pressure on her sponsor, Nike, to create outfits that she enjoys wearing and which succeed in matching the energy she brings to matches.
Sabalenka's look for the Australian Open contrasts sharply with Wimbledon's all-white dress code. The Belarusian will wear a combination of bright colors, matching the usually flawless weather seen in Melbourne.
The dress contains pink, orange, and black, with the pink being in the bottom left and top right corners. That is complemented by black stretching from the left to the bottom, and orange from the top to the bottom-right corner.
A pair of light blue shoes with red laces finishes the outfit. The shoes are simpler than the dress, but they are the ideal look to complete what is a bold and impressive design that will turn heads at the opening Grand Slam of 2026.
Sabalenka's outfit reveal in an Instagram video received a universally positive response from her fans, who appreciated the colorful design. Many simply expressed their approval with heart or fire emojis.
Novak Djokovic was among the other top players whose outfits for the Australian Open had already been revealed. The main draw action at the Grand Slam will begin on January 18th, and it should be superb viewing.

Aryna Sabalenka called out her sponsor for lack of exciting plans in 2026

Aryna Sabalenka had an excellent 2025 season, including winning the US Open and finishing as the year-end world No. 1 again. However, it was also something of a missed opportunity because of the finals she lost.
She was defeated in the Australian Open final by Madison Keys, the French Open final by Coco Gauff, and the showpiece match at the WTA Finals by Elena Rybakina. That prevented her from having one of the all-time great seasons.
Interestingly, a different topic arose in her press conference after losing to Rybakina. Sabalenka is sponsored by Nike, who also works with others like Carlos Alcaraz and Jannik Sinner, but she could not hide her disappointment with the brand.
The two-time Australian Open champion said 2026 would not be an exciting year for her with Nike, which might indicate the brand is planning to focus more on Alcaraz, Sinner, and other athletes in its ranks.
More positively, Sabalenka also stated that 2027 would be a better year, hinting at compelling projects without revealing what they could be at this early stage.
